No one is really happy or satisfied with the NFL’s four game suspension of Tom Brady. One side is saying that Brady should be suspended for up to the full season for his part in deflating the footballs in the 45-7 rout of the Colts, while Brady’s camp is saying that this is all a witch-hunt orchestrated by the NFL and Roger Goodell.
In addition to Brady’s four game suspension, the NFL also fined the Patriots $1 million in addition to a first-round pick in 2016 and a fourth-round pick in 2017, leaving plenty of the players on the team feeling like the league is out to get them.
